So, how do you move an entire block of yaml text?
Move Block of Code to the Left (File Editor)
Just highlight the entire block of code (CTRL+A), and then press SHIFT+TAB. Voila! Your code has been moved over.
Move Block of YAML to the Right (File Editor)
Highlight the block of code (CTRL+A) and press “Tab” key or press space 4 times.
VSCode Shortcuts
Highlight the block of code and use CTL+ } to move to the right, or CTL+{ to move left.
